java如何引用class文件

java如何引用class文件

作者:Elara发布时间:2026-02-05阅读时长:0 分钟阅读次数:3

用户关注问题

Q
在Java项目中如何正确引用编译好的class文件?

我有一个已经编译好的class文件,想在我的Java项目中使用它,该如何正确引用或导入这些class文件?

A

通过classpath或包路径引用class文件

要引用编译好的class文件,确保class文件所在路径被包含在Java的classpath中。如果class文件是在特定的包中,项目代码中需要使用相应的包声明和import语句。可以在命令行使用 -cp 参数指定classpath,或者在IDE中配置项目的依赖路径。

Q
如何将外部class文件添加到Java项目中方便调用?

有没有简便的方法将外部编译好的class文件集成到Java项目里,使其可以像项目内定义的类一样被调用?

A

将class文件放入项目的正确目录或打包成JAR引用

可以将class文件放到项目的src目录对应的包结构内,之后编译项目即可引用。另一种方法是将多个class文件打包成JAR文件,然后将这个JAR添加到项目的依赖库中。通过这种方式,在代码中使用import语句引用相关类时会更加方便和规范。

Q
Java中如何处理多个class文件间的引用关系?

当一个class文件引用另一个class文件时,怎么保证程序能够正确找到这些类的定义?

A

保持正确的包结构和配置好classpath

每个class文件应当在对应的包目录下,且包声明与目录结构相匹配。所有相关class文件所在路径一定要包含在classpath中。这样编译器和JVM运行时都能正确地加载这些类,保证相互引用正常工作。也可以通过构建工具配置依赖自动管理这些路径。